Are there any special considerations of which a bank should be aware when returning a substitute check?

0

Yes. Under the ANS X9.90 standard, if a bank is returning a substitute check and is creating a qualified return item, which usually requires the identification of that item with a ‘2’ in position 44, it will now be required to use a ‘5’ in position 44.
